Re: 802.11g vs accelerated g

2004-03-23 Thread Kevin Graeme
The accelerated g requires components at both ends that are compatible. So Netgear's access point will only speed up Netgear cards. It does this by basically bonding two channels to double the effective bandwidth, but the bonding mechanism is proprietary to each vendor afaik. If you know you can
